Lamborghini sheared in half after it hits light pole

A Lamborghini was sheared in half after its driver hit a concrete light pole. (Photo: Fairfax County Fire and Rescue)
A Lamborghini was cut in half after its driver hit a light pole Friday, fire officials said.
The driver was treated at the scene for minor injuries.
The back end of the exotic super-car was on fire and quickly extinguished, Fairfax County Fire and Rescue said in a tweet.
